Icelandic Voice in Canadian Letters
The Contribution of Icelandic-Canadian Writers to Canadian Literature
Description
This fascinating study explores a remarkable ethnic-Canadian literature in close textual and contextual terms for the first time. It lays a groundwork for future comparative research in the field of ethnic Canadian studies, and challenges assumptions about cultural identity and human experience of the "new."
